Output 602757584707f3efc44ed9243c33db4665bead63bc77900155ec0c7f309adbd4:1

value
936354
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1a8d9196e9e66bdecc28e81360423a27f6c733e7 OP_EQUAL
address
347R5u25iGcMD4RDJpz3C5KqDxZmA9s1HH
transaction
602757584707f3efc44ed9243c33db4665bead63bc77900155ec0c7f309adbd4
spent
true